Ever find yourself wondering how some business owners manage to get tons of engagement (and sales) from the content their share on social media?

Then you’ll love this podcast episode with Dawn Bradley - who teaches hair stylists how to build a six-figure business (having done exactly that herself). 

Dawn explains how to create content that really gets under the skin of your ideal customers/clients and keeps them coming back for more.

PLUS how to get comfortable with sharing content on more personal topics (and why you should). And why you must stop trying to appeal to everyone (because you’ll end up appealing to no one).

This episode is packed full of tips, strategies and ideas - regardless of what type of business you have.
